Output ec3077748a61b464a2faa21e863bb3d6c1b2544dea80083fb287ab0ef3270868:1

value
1060776
script pubkey
OP_0 OP_PUSHBYTES_32 91b6875a302d8baf270baee8361f2cc356890d929813bad2156fec8061750271
address
bc1qjxmgwk3s9k967fct4m5rv8evcdtgjrvjnqfm45s4dlkgqct4qfcsr5vz8f
transaction
ec3077748a61b464a2faa21e863bb3d6c1b2544dea80083fb287ab0ef3270868